Why is no one talking about Grad Plus loans being eliminated? by TheMiddlePoli in LawSchool

[–]TheMiddlePoli[S] 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Incorrect,

It is a 250k lifetime cap for MDs and JDs including undergraduate federal loans (so if you took out a total of 100k in UG you have 150 left), with a max loan amount per year of 50k for JD and MD schooling.
